Ghosi Census 2011: Key Statistics and Insights

As per the 2011 Census, Ghosi Village has a population of 240 (240) with 120 (120) males and 120 (120) females.The sex ratio in Ghosi is 1000, indicating an above-average ratio compared to the national average of 943 .

Child Population (Age group 0-6 years) of Ghosi Village is 50 (50) which is 20.83% of Ghosi Village overall population, Child sex Ratio of Ghosi Village is 852 females for every 1000 males.

Note : In the 2011 Census, Ghosi village is listed as part of the Jehanabad Subdistrict (Tahsil) of the Jehanabad District in the state of BIHAR in INDIA.

The majority of the Village population resides in Rural areas.

Ghosi Literacy Rate

Ghosi Village has a literacy rate of 20.53% which is lower than national average of 72.98%, The Male literacy rate of Ghosi Village is 27.96 lower than national average of 80.88%, The Female literacy rate of Ghosi Village is 13.4 lower than national average of 64.63%.

Ghosi Scheduled Castes (SC) Population

Scheduled Castes(SC) Population in Ghosi Village is 177 (177) with 90 (90) males and 87 (87) females, which is 73.75% of Ghosi Village overall population. The Sex Ratio among Scheduled Caste is 967 females for every 1000 males.

Ghosi Scheduled Tribes (ST) Population

Scheduled Tribes Population in Ghosi Village is 0, meaning there are no Scheduled Tribes in Ghosi Village.

Ghosi Area & Households

The Total Number of households in Ghosi Village are 52 (52).

Ghosi Workforce (Worker Profile) Overview

In Ghosi Village, there are about 64 (64) workers, making up nearly 26.67% of the Ghosi Village total population. Out of these, around 62 (62) are male workers, and about 2 (2) are female workers.
